The lack of complete information on the quality of coverage is due to the fact that many car insurance customers simply buy the policies that were first suggested to them by their insurance agent.
It is true that a lot of people now use the auto insurance online calculator when shopping for the best coverage for the automobiles. This tool makes it so easy for vehicle insurance shoppers to get the right coverage that they need at the right price.
Note that an online car insurance calculator is simply a web tool or portal that asks some few and very important questions about the car owner. These questions highlight your automobile insurance needs and when you are done answering them; you will be given a well calculated amount of protection to buy at the right price.
This tool or web portal is very good at giving you the basic idea of your insurance need but it is important that you know that the figures you get are estimates. If your protection need is very unique, the estimate may not completely fit in. At this point, you need to use the free consultation services of auto insurance agents by simply speaking with one. Minimum Insurance Requirements
All drivers within the state of Alabama must have liability coverage when operating a vehicle within the state. The minimum amount of acceptable coverage is $20,000 for individual liability, $40,000 per accident, and $10,000 for property damage per accident.
Proof of Insurance
If you are driving within the state of Alabama you must have proof of insurance in your vehicle at all times. Types of proof that are acceptable are as follows: a permanent or temporary card from your insurance carrier; a premium receipt or binder; the declarations page of your current policy or the actual policy itself; or a recent proof of purchase of the vehicle, within the past 60 days, along with an up to date insurance card from your prior vehicle. Acceptable proofs of purchase are bills of sale if the vehicle was made before 1975; and if made after 1975 then your copy of the application for title. If you are driving a rental car then you must have a copy of the rental agreement showing the insurance coverage.
The penalty for failure to have your proof of insurance is suspension of your vehicle tag registration and a reinstatement fee of $100. Your tag registration will remain suspended until you present proof of insurance to the proper authority. After the initial suspension, if you are caught again driving without proper proof of insurance you will then face a mandatory four month suspension of your vehicle tag registration and have to pay a reinstatement fine of $200 upon providing proof of up to date insurance.
Alternate Forms of Coverage
Instead of carrying liability insurance you can get a motor vehicle liability bond or deposit of cash. In either case the minimum amount is $50,000. The bond is issued on the condition that it will be payment for any judgment against the holder with or without his consent as a result of any injury or damage committed by him. The bond must be executed by a surety company that is licensed to issue bonds and you as the driver must keep your Motor Vehicle Liability Bond Certificate on you as you would proof of insurance.
A cash deposit certificate is issued when you deposit the required $50,000 with the State Treasurer. You would also carry this certificate as you would any proof of insurance. If at any time this money is used to satisfy a judgment you would have 30 calendar days to reinstate your $50,000 balance with the State Treasurer.
